1. An electronic identification system, comprising, in combination:

  • a reading station including means to radiate a power pulse, anda portable identifier comprising;

    an identifier antenna for receiving said power pulse from said reading station, and for transmitting a coded radio frequency signal from said identifier to said reading station;

    a power store within said portable identifier;

    a power gate circuit switchable for conducting or preventing conduction of said power pulse to said power store from said identifier antenna;

    an encoder circuit energizable for generating said coded radio frequency signal;

    an output gate circuit switchable for transmitting said coded radio frequency signal to said identifier antenna; and

    a control circuit energizable by said power store for controlling said circuits and for energizing said encoder circuit.
